Your Profile
- Minimum of 7-10 years of sales management experience.
- Sales and clienteling leader in an omnichannel luxury environment with proven track record in achieving commercial results.
- Leadership and interpersonal skills: inspiring and trusted leader with demonstrated capability in recruitment, development and retention of talents for both client facing and operation teams.
- Passion for luxury retail environments; jewelry / watch expertise is a plus.
- Established high-end network; ability to cultivate connections and expand client-base.
- Organized and efficient, with track record in retail operational excellence and related digital tools and KPIs.
- Experience overseeing in-store operational and omnichannel activities, ensuring store inventory accuracy and accountability.
- Flexibility to work non-traditional hours, including days, nights, weekends, and holidays.
- Preferred: A college/university degree.
